So thought I would get a baseline done on my V36.

Vehicle is stock in the way of performance mods.

Car year: 2012

Millage: 20,500km

Trans: 7sp auto

Fuel: 98 octane fuel

Temp: 26-28 degrees with low humidity (perth summer)

Dyno: dynapac (hub dyno)

Power: 220kW at 6600rpm

Torque: 340Nm at 4600rpm

I feel that these are unusually high numbers thoughts?

It's not out of the question, there are a number of different factors at play not withstanding that particular dyno itself may read a bit optimistic on average(If it is a hub dyno i think they tend to read a bit higher than a rolling dyno anyway, but not much).

If you do get performance mods make sure it's on the same dyno for this reason so it will give you a more reliable comparison.

I requested the uprev lic be aquirred for my vehicle prior to the dyno runs to allow the removal of the limiter which for reference was reached in 4th in the low 6000rpms (first run before limiter removal.

I raised the question when I was informed that the run was undertaken in 4th "why it wasn't performed in the 1:1 gear (5th on the 7sp)." The tuners response was the power that is made by the car isnt dependent on the gear, rather the gears determine what rpm that power gets put down in... For example the peak power remains the same in all gears it's just seen earlier in the rpm band in lower gears.

Now this is just my understanding (not nessarilly correct), so jump in with any corrections.
